Proposal development is the responsibility of the individual researcher or research team, working with Faculty-based research support staff. 

ORS Grants & Applications can also assist by:

  • Providing advice regarding the required guidelines and instructions
  • Reviewing applications for compliance with agency’s instructions, university policies, eligibility and selection criteria, and recommending adjustments
  • Providing advice on proposal budget development
  • Providing technical assistance with electronic forms
  • Providing Letters of Support when required by the funder (Letter of Support form is available on YULink)
  • Providing access to successful applications from previous competitions

PLEASE NOTE: In order for ORS to have sufficient time to provide a full administrative review of the proposal, the application and other documentation must be submitted to ORS at least 10 working days prior to the funder's deadline.

All proposals by York researchers for external funding of research projects must be processed through the ORS before being submitted to a funding sponsor association or granting agency. This applies to all external research applications regardless of the role of the York researcher (principal investigator, co-applicant, collaborator, etc.). Please note the Signature Policy Memo which outlines the deadlines for submission to ORS in order to obtain a signature based on the type of application.

The York researcher must also obtain approval of the application from his/her Department Chair (if applicable) and the Faculty Dean by completing an ORS Checklist (pdf) or ORS Checklist (DocuSign) and obtaining the required signatures. The Chair’s and Dean’s approval are required to assure that the researcher has the necessary time and that adequate facilities and resources are or will be made available to the researcher to undertake the research project, if successful.

The institutional signature (ORS Assistant Vice-President, Research Strategy & Impact or delegate) on funding applications certifies that:

  • The York researcher is affiliated with the institution
  • The York researcher has the necessary time and facilities to carry out the research
  • The York researcher is willing to administer any grant received according to the policies of the agency and the university
  • The institution will arrange to release funds to the successful candidate once all necessary certification requirements and conditions have been met

A complete copy of the application, together with a completed and fully signed ORS Checklist, is submitted to the ORS by e-mail to researchapps@yorku.ca for review and for signature by the Assistant Vice-President, Research Strategy & Impact (or delegate).   

Any agreed upon York University cash or in-kind commitments must be confirmed in writing (on the ORS Checklist or by e-mail) by the source (i.e., Vice-President, Dean/Principal, Department Chair, Research Centre or Institute Director, etc).

Please note that some competitions have limits on the number of applications that an institution can submit and in those cases, an internal adjudication process is required. Please contact ORS at research@yorku.ca if you are interested in applying to a funding call that has limits on how many applications can be submitted.

Results of all submissions are usually sent to the ORS by the granting agency or association. ORS then communicates the results to the applicants.

For tri-council awards, the funder notifies Research Accounting directly of the award details. 

For most other funders, ORS informs Research Accounting of the award and a cost centre is set up by Research Accounting who requires authorization from the ORS. 

Should a notice regarding the decision of a grant application go directly to the researcher, a copy must be sent to the ORS as soon as possible to ensure timely access to the funds.

ORS Grants & Applications can assist with the transfer of tri-council funds, both for York researchers who are the principal investigators on a tri-council grant and who want to transfer funds to their co-applicants at other institutions and for York researchers who are co-applicants on tri-council grants held by their colleagues at other institutions who will be receiving transfers of funds.

For newly hired faculty at York who hold tri-council grants at their previous institution, ORS Grants & Applications can assist with transferring those grants to York.
